The Cabinet Office in the UK announced today the latest recipients of the government’s £10 million Social Incubator Fund.
Social Incubator North, set up by Key Fund and Locality, will receive £1,065,000 and Hub Launchpad, led by Hub Westminster will receive £1,489,500.
The Social Incubator Fund was set up as part of the government’s Investment Readiness Programme to support social enterprises and in turn create a pipeline of social investment opportunities. Part of the initiative is a £10 million Contract Readiness Fund to help more established social enterprises, whereas the £10 million Social Incubator Fund helps incubators support early-stage ventures.
Over the next four years, both social enterprise incubators will use the new funding to support start-up social enterprises.
Social Incubator North will seek to invest in and support 50 organizations in the north of England, with an additional 50 organizations receiving support but no investment. Investments will take the form of loans with an average amount of £21,500.
On the other hand, Hub Launchpad will create four 7-month incubator programs in London and Birmingham, with a focus on public service innovation, finance innovation, and future manufacturing.

The first recipients of the Social Incubator Fund were Wayra UnLtd and Bethnal Green Ventures, who received over £2 million in February. The Social Incubator Fund is being delivered by Big Fund on behalf of the Office for Civil Society.
It was announced that round two of this fund will launch in May this year and will be open to applicants from newer social incubators. Those who wish to apply must attend a mandatory briefing event by emailing Big Fund at [email protected] to secure a spot.
